Asteroide 2024 AÑO 4: Evaluación de la posible amenaza de impacto

Asteroide 2024 YR4 ha atraído recientemente una atención significativa debido a su riesgo potencial de impactar la Tierra.. Descubierto en diciembre 2024, este objeto cercano a la Tierra (NEO) ha provocado un seguimiento y análisis exhaustivos por parte de agencias espaciales de todo el mundo. Este artículo profundiza en las características de 2024 AÑO 4, evaluates the current impact risk assessments, and discusses the global response to this potential threat.

Discovery and Characteristics

Asteroide 2024 YR4 was first identified by a telescope in Chile in December 2024. It is classified as an Apollo-type NEO, characterized by an Earth-crossing orbit. Estimates suggest that the asteroid measures between 40 y 90 metros (130 a 300 pies) in diameter. This size range is comparable to the object responsible for the Tunguska event in 1908, which caused extensive damage over a vast area in Siberia. The composition of 2024 YR4 is yet to be precisely determined; sin embargo, preliminary spectroscopic analyses indicate it may be a stony (S-type) asteroide.

Orbital Path and Potential Impact

Current projections indicate that 2024 YR4 has a potential Earth impact date of December 22, 2032. The asteroid’s orbit is highly elliptical, bringing it into Earth’s vicinity periodically. Notablemente, it is expected to make a close approach in 2028, which will provide astronomers with an opportunity to refine its trajectory and impact probability assessments. As of February 2025, the estimated probability of impact stands at approximately 3.1%, a figure that has seen an increase from initial assessments. This probability is subject to change as more observational data becomes available.

Impact Risk Assessment

The potential impact of an asteroid of this size could have catastrophic consequences, particularly if it were to strike a densely populated area. The energy released upon impact is estimated to be equivalent to approximately 8 megatons of TNT, which is about 500 times the energy of the atomic bomb detonated over Hiroshima. Such an explosion could result in widespread devastation, including the destruction of infrastructure and significant loss of life. The impact risk corridor for 2024 YR4 encompasses several major cities, including Bogotá, Abidjan, Lagos, Khartoum, Bombay, Calcuta, and Dhaka, collectively home to over 100 millones de personas. This underscores the importance of continuous monitoring and preparedness.

Global Monitoring and Response

In response to the potential threat posed by 2024 AÑO 4, international space agencies, including NASA and the European Space Agency (ESA), have intensified their monitoring efforts. The asteroid has been assigned a rating of 3 on the Torino Scale, indicating a close encounter with a 1% or greater chance of a collision capable of causing localized destruction. This rating has prompted the activation of global defense initiatives, with observatories worldwide tasked with gathering additional data to refine impact probability assessments. The James Webb Space Telescope is scheduled to conduct observations between March and May 2025, aiming to provide more precise measurements of the asteroid’s size, composición, and trajectory.

Mitigation Strategies

While the probability of impact remains relatively low, the potential consequences necessitate the exploration of mitigation strategies. One approach under consideration is the kinetic impactor technique, which involves sending a spacecraft to collide with the asteroid, thereby altering its trajectory. This method was successfully demonstrated during NASA’s Double Asteroid Redirection Test (DART) mission in 2022, which effectively changed the orbit of a target asteroid. Además, the United Nations has endorsed the formation of international asteroid response groups, such as the International Asteroid Warning Network (IAWN) and the Space Mission Planning Advisory Group (SMPAG), to coordinate global efforts in planetary defense.

Public Communication and Preparedness

Effective communication with the public is crucial in managing potential asteroid impact scenarios. Providing accurate and timely information helps prevent misinformation and ensures that communities are adequately prepared. Authorities are encouraged to develop clear communication strategies that outline potential risks, mitigation plans, and safety measures. Engaging with the public through various media channels and educational programs can enhance awareness and foster a culture of preparedness.
